Unveiling Leadpages Pricing Tiers: Customized for Your Triumph
Recognizing the diversity of businesses and their distinct needs, Leadpages offers a spectrum of pricing tiers, each meticulously curated to cater to specific requirements. Let's unravel the main pricing plans:
Standard Plan:
Perfect for startups and small businesses, the Standard Plan delivers essential features for impactful lead generation.
Enjoy unlimited access to crafting landing pages, pop-ups, and alert bars, coupled with the use of the Leadpages domain.
Harness the power of A/B testing to refine your strategies and seamlessly integrate with popular email service providers.
Pro Plan:
Tailored for growing businesses, the Pro Plan encompasses all features of the Standard Plan, amplified with strategic additions.
Unlimited A/B split testing provides a robust foundation for data-driven optimization.
Integrate online sales and payments directly through Leadpages, expanding your revenue streams.
Advanced integrations and sub-account access facilitate collaboration within larger teams.
Crafted for established businesses and marketing agencies, the Advanced Plan is the epitome of a comprehensive marketing solution.
All the Pro Plan features are at your disposal, with additional perks like 1-on-1 quick start calls and priority phone support.
Seamless integration with top-tier platforms such as HubSpot, Marketo, and Salesforce amplifies your marketing capabilities.
